#6ca537 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6ca537 is composed of 42.4% red, 64.7% green and 21.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 34.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 66.7% yellow and 35.3% black. It has a hue angle of 91.1 degrees, a saturation of 50% and a lightness of 43.1%. #6ca537 color hex could be obtained by blending #d8ff6e with #004b00.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

Shades and Tints of #6ca537

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020301 is the darkest color, while #f7fbf3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#6ca537

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6e726a is the less saturated color, while #6ad804 is the most saturated one.
